ABSTRACT

It is not uncommon to hear the term probability used in day-to-day conver­ sation. Two friends, planning a golf game tom orrow , may ponder the ques­ tion: What is the probability o f rain tom orrow ? A young man o f 25, having just paid the premium for his retirement insurance, may question as to the probability of his living to age 65 so that he may realize its benefits. After just paying an enormous m edical bill for the correction o f a slipped d isc, a patient enquires of his doctor: nWhat is the probability that I will again need this kind of operation?"
